Output 2a166723e37551e8bac3e5989c80981db675dd1f52f0a11c75155b29b5cfef37:5

value
702261
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c8b40dc6aa0a6b73199909186f7d9d1d13e47608 OP_EQUAL
address
3KzEmGW1S1dNWgCnvVxrBxL7x4npbn6wZy
transaction
2a166723e37551e8bac3e5989c80981db675dd1f52f0a11c75155b29b5cfef37
spent
true